Abstract

Archive of William Parsons, c. 1776-1824

Biographical / Historical

William Parsons was a poet. Details are given in the Dictionary of National Biography.

Immediate Source of Acquisition

The papers were bought from Arnold Muirhead and given by the Friends of the Bodleian in 1959.
